Which companies in New Zealand hire Front Office Trading Floor Application Supports?
ANZ New Zealand, ASB Bank, Westpac NZ, BNZ (Bank of New Zealand), and similar employers are among the most consistent hirers for this role in New Zealand.

Trading Floor Application Support hiring in Brazil is being driven by Pix's continued growth and BACEN's open finance rollout pushing fintechs and banks to expand their payments and trading infrastructure teams, with demand concentrated in São Paulo. Nubank and Stone are among the more consistent hirers, and most independent specialists here work PJ (pessoa jurídica) rather than under CLT contracts.
